the battery has a housing case for safety, first remove the battewry cables from the battery then look closely at the plastic caseing the will be one screw on the lower front and one on the right upper side,emove them and the casing will easiely be remove and reverse the process when installing the new one If you can't find the two screws, there is a (size 18 mm?) bolt behind the battery that prevents it from being easily removed after the cables are taken off. Do not forget to remove and re attach the cable to the thermal housing for the battery.

On a 2004 Dodge Neon, the voltage regulator is integrated into the alternator. To access it, you'll need to remove the alternator from the engine. Once the alternator is out, you can inspect or replace the voltage regulator as needed. Be sure to disconnect the battery before starting any work on the electrical system.
